Output fa8576de04d5cb8d3e2124a2768ca16d20843229f942a803a71193ab50e42e0e:65

value
286649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b7de9ef24e5e5ceb6111abcd69b053a589bccb9 OP_EQUAL
address
3FsBVvRymxh8w7DvFYLmbWy15CBLytV6r7
transaction
fa8576de04d5cb8d3e2124a2768ca16d20843229f942a803a71193ab50e42e0e
spent
true